Character Story & Explanation
斫 (zhuó) means 'to chop' or 'to hack,' often with an axe or heavy blade. It appears in classical Chinese literature, like poems describing woodcutting or battle. Unlike Western 'chop' (associated with cooking or casual cutting), 斫 implies forceful, deliberate swinging—akin to a lumberjack felling a tree or a warrior cleaving armor.
